If the capacitor is backwards it would explode. It should be hooked directly across the relay coil in proper polarity. 6800 uf if charged should hold the relay for at least 5 seconds if it charges . Not sure of the circuit used by the relay in question. If there is a bridge rectifier in front of the coil it should not bleed back. You can use an additional relay and timer module and delay it as long as you wish.
